About agriculture in Bled

Bled is situated in the Upper Carniola region of northwestern Slovenia, nestled at the foot of the Julian Alps. The town is world-renowned for its glacial lake, but the surrounding rural landscape consists of lush green valleys, dense forests, and high-altitude pastures. The terrain is characteristic of the Alpine foothills, offering a picturesque setting where traditional villages are integrated into the mountain environment.

Agricultural activities in the Bled area are primarily focused on livestock farming, particularly dairy cattle. Small to medium-sized family farms utilize the fertile Alpine meadows for grazing during the summer months. In addition to animal husbandry, there is significant activity in forestry and timber production due to the extensive forest cover. Small-scale cultivation of potatoes, corn for fodder, and hardy fruits like apples is also common in the lower valleys.
